These plans are essentially the same as the paving plans from the overall set sent to you previously, but the overhead lines and poles have been added to better show their location relative to the proposed curb lines. As we discussed last week, the poles on the east end of the project extending from Coppell Road will require relocation due to the expansion of the road. In addition to the facilities shown on these revised plans, I noticed in the field that you also have a pole in place at the southeast corner of Ruby and Freeport Parkway. Power lines extend east from this point to a streetlight at the existing curve in Ruby Road. Since this curve and the need for the streetlight will be removed with the new Ruby Road alignment, it seems that it might be possible to remove the poles extending east from Freeport Parkway entirely. Elm Street Lewisville, TX 75057 Dear Mr. Martinez: I understand that plans for the Ruby Road Realignment that I previously sent to Bob Holland's attention at Verizon were routed to Ron Hilton and then to you. Please fred enclosed an additional set of the paving plan sheets that have had poles and overhead lines added in order to more clearly depict their existing locations relative to the proposed curb lines. Based on observations I have made in the field, it appears that the Verizon line shown on the plans on the north side of Ruby Road between Freeport Parkway and the curve in the road between Freeport and Coppell Road has been moved underground since the survey work used for these plans was done. It also looks like Verizon lines are still in place on poles on the south side of Ruby Road extending west from Coppell Road to the aforementioned curve. These paving plans indicate those poles will require relocation due to the road expansion. Please let me know if you see any other variations between what is shown on the plans and your actual facilities. As noted in previous correspondence, we at Duke hope to serve in a construction management role for the Ruby Road Realignment project, so we would appreciate a chance to discuss with you a process and schedule under which those facilities that require relocation as a result of the project can be moved.
